About Us

The Nova Scotia Public Prosecution Service (PPS) was established in 1990 as the first statutorily based independent prosecution service in Canada. The Public Prosecution Service is responsible for all prosecutions and appeals within the jurisdiction of the Attorney General.

With the guiding mission of providing fair and equal treatment in the prosecution of offences, the PPS prosecutes charges laid under the Criminal Code and under Nova Scotia statutes such as the Occupational Health and Safety Act. The Head Office is in Halifax and there are regional offices located throughout the province.

The core functions of the Nova Scotia Public Prosecution Service are to:

Represent the Crown in the conduct of criminal trials and quasi criminal appeals before all levels of courts. Participate in the development of criminal law and criminal prosecutions policy. Provide advice to police in respect of prosecutions generally or in respect of specific investigations.

About Our Opportunity

As the Coordinator of Business Affairs with the Public Prosecution Service (PPS), you will support the day-to-day management of business operations within the Service and carry out a full range of operational, financial, organizational and administrative support functions. This must all be accomplished with minimal supervision while providing exceptional customer service.

If you are looking to work in a dynamic, fast paced organization that offers unique challenges, this may be the job for you.

Primary Accountabilities

You will be a critical resource to staff province-wide regarding a wide variety of financial, administrative, and procurement policies and procedures Directly responsible for the coordination of various facility-related issues within four offices, including (but not limited to) building security, renovation projects, and telephone services In the absence of the Director of Business Affairs, you will provide advice and direction to Senior Management and other PPS staff in financial and procurement matters

Qualifications and Experience

You possess at least 5 years related experience with an emphasis on customer service, procurement and invoice processing, inventory control and facilities management. An acceptable combination of your education and experience will be considered.

Knowledge of government and PPS-specific policies and procedures will be considered an asset.

As our successful candidate, you will demonstrate strong prioritization and organizational skills and the ability to deal effectively in a multifaceted and stressful environment. Our ideal candidate has the strong verbal and written interpersonal and communication skills required to deal effectively with individuals in all levels of government, private law firms and the public, as well as initiative, judgement and problem-solving skills.

You will also be proficient in the Microsoft Office Suite of programs (Outlook, Word, Excel, Powerpoint, etc) and have previous exposure to SAP.
